Job Description

The Senior Health and Safety Officer will provide general assistance and support to the Office, Site, Fabrication Teams and HSE Manager, ensuring safe practice, & environmental compliance is all being controlled in a safe and healthy environment. Liaising with HSE Officer, Staff, Principal Contractors, Clients & partners ensuring the correct policies are being followed, including your attendance on any site H&S walks and daily briefs.

With their Head Office based in Banbridge, our client specialises in the design, supply and installation of a wide range of Off-site Prefabricated solutions for the commercial M&E sectors throughout Ireland and UK. They are looking to integrate a HSE Officer to support GB site operations. This post is a permanent contract and offers an amazing opportunity for a candidate who wants to work with a progressive and dynamic company.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Provide HSE advice and support for the entire company workforce, subcontracted labour, other site workers and members of the public.
  • Leading HSE Officers and Administrators in their duties and development.
  • To create & maintain safe systems of work (RAMS etc).
  • To complete/maintain Construction, Workshop & Equipment HSE inspections & records.
  • To complete incident investigations and identify and implement improvement measures.
  • Deliver regular toolbox & induction talks.
  • Plan, review and record Emergency preparedness across all sites across company locations.

Essential Criteria

  • NEBOSH Construction/General Certificate in Occupational Health & Safety.
  • Proven HSE experience for a minimum of 3 years.
  • Experience of working in construction and M&E environments.
  • Experience of undertaking health and safety audits & creating RAMS for complex works.
  • Knowledge of health and safety aspects, including legislation and technical standards.
  • Accident and incident investigation experience.
  • Proficient in Microsoft Office Packages i.e., word, excel, PowerPoint, outlook etc.
  • Ability to travel to other sites across Ireland and the UK.
  • Full UK Driving license.

Desirable Criteria

  • Chartered membership of IOSH or working towards it.
  • NEBOSH Diploma or working towards it.
  • ISO Knowledge (45001 9001, 14001).
  • ISO internal auditing qualification.
  • Appointed person Qualification.
  • Train the Trainer Qualification.
